"ROOTS" This program is a special collaboration between tenor Alejandro Salvia and pianist/composer Patricio Molina that brings music and culture from Cuba to the outside world. The program highlights works by important Cuban composers like Eliseo Grenet, Hubert de Blanck, Ernesto Lecuona, Rodrigo Prats, and Gisela Hernández, among others. The program also includes the world premiere of an original cycle of six songs by Patricio Molina written on the poetry of Cuban poets, such as José Martí, Nicolás Guillén, Dulce María Loynaz, and more. The themes in the texts range from nature, love and sorrow, to powerful statements celebrating African roots in Cuban culture.

An interactive show that evokes emotions and memories through a multisensory culinary experience. Guests take part in the performance connecting with the actors, dancers and visual artists thought the engagement of all five senses, experiencing together, at the same time, the flavors of dishes that represent the main roles in the storytelling.
